在网页开发中,我们经常需要使用音频元素来播放音频文件。其中,音频元素的 volume
属性用于控制音频的音量大小。在本文中,我将详细介绍 volume
属性的用法及相关注意事项。
什么是 volume
属性?
volume
属性用于设置音频的音量大小,取值范围为 0.0 到 1.0。其中,0.0 表示静音,1.0 表示最大音量。默认值为 1.0。
如何设置 volume
属性?
要设置音频元素的 volume
属性,可以通过 JavaScript 来操作。例如:
----- ----- - ----------------------------------- ------------ - ---- -- ----- ---
上面的代码中,首先通过 getElementById
方法获取到 id 为 myAudio
的音频元素,然后将其 volume
属性设置为 0.5,即音量为一半大小。
volume
属性的注意事项
volume
属性的取值范围为 0.0 到 1.0,超出范围的值会被自动调整为最接近的有效值。- 不同浏览器对音量大小的调整有所不同,因此在开发过程中需要进行兼容性测试。
- 音频元素在播放过程中可以动态调整音量大小,可以根据用户需求实时调整音量。
示例代码
下面是一个简单的示例,演示了如何使用 volume
属性来控制音频的音量大小:
--------- ----- ------ ------ ------------ ------ ---------- ------- ------ ------ ------------ --------- ------- --------------- ----------------- ---- ------- ---- --- ------- --- ----- -------- -------- ------- ------------------------------ ------------ ------- ------------------------------ ------------ -------- -------- ----------------- - ----- ----- - ----------------------------------- ------------ - ------- - --------- ------- -------
在上面的示例中,我们创建了一个包含音频元素和两个按钮的简单页面。点击按钮可以分别将音频的音量设置为 0.2 和 0.8。
结论
通过本文的介绍,相信大家已经对音频元素的 volume
属性有了更深入的了解。在实际开发中,合理设置音频的音量大小可以提升用户体验,希望本文对大家有所帮助。